Transaction 9dd58ac94bb4c4905693b9d2469d8075c896df7a718331466323077e36c0fed0
1 Input
2 Outputs
- 9dd58ac94bb4c4905693b9d2469d8075c896df7a718331466323077e36c0fed0:0
- 9dd58ac94bb4c4905693b9d2469d8075c896df7a718331466323077e36c0fed0:1
value 18074
address 3BN9grCVCgc5223fAka1G56BhEy8oD4YrA
value 2539080
address 1Q73NrLHYiqUX9Q4rgcG6XD6TtH4TUsLxn